PAU developed sugarcane juice bottling technology to extend shelf life. The technology uses thermal processing to eliminate microorganisms, resulting in a hygienic product. PAU signed an MoA with Ganna House to commercialize the technology.

Punjab Agricultural University commercialized a Vitamin-D enriched mushroom powder to combat widespread deficiency. The powder, made from UV-treated mushrooms, offers a natural source of Vitamin D, along with protein, fiber, and minerals. PAU partnered with Guru Kripa Enterprises to produce and market the powder, aiming for improved health and economic opportunities.

Ludhiana and Ferozepur will compete in the final of the Junior Punjab State Baseball Championship for Girls. Ludhiana defeated Moga 9-1 in the semi-finals, and Ferozepur beat Sangrur 10-2. Sixteen teams participated in the tournament.

Veterinary students at Guru Angad Dev University are on a 16-day strike, protesting at the veterinary hospital. University officials addressed the students but refused written assurances. The union maintains peaceful protests, seeking resolution and warning of escalation if action isn't taken soon.
